TJX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2022 in Review

1,594 of the 5,805 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in TJX Companies (TJX) for Q3 2022, worth a combined $67.2B — up 13% from $59.4B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 112 funds opened new TJX positions and 82 closed out — a net gain of 30 holders — while 649 added to existing stakes and 604 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Janus Henderson Group, adding an estimated $1.28B. The largest seller was Ontario Teachers' Pension Plan Board, exiting entirely with an estimated $299M sold.
